The Anchor Of Our Soul
Hebrews 6:19
- what is an anchor?
- an anchor symbolizes stability and a strong foundation
- an anchor is used to connect a vessel to the bed of a body of water to prevent the vessel from drifting due to the wind or current.
- who brings the storms of life?
- the prince of the power of the air. – Ephesians 2:2
- why? to steal the word out of you. – Mark 4:17 persecution and affliction arises for the word’s sake and people give up because there is not root to anchor them.
- what is the soul?
- the mind, the will, the emotions
- the storms of life will greatly affect your soul. How is yours?
- do you have a drifting soul tossed by the waves and winds of life?
- wounded emotions from past storms?
- overloaded mind that yearns for peace?
- a desire that is never satisfied with all God has?
- hope is the anchor for the soul
- Hebrews 11:1 – says faith is the evidence of things hoped for. If your hope is drifting, you have unstable faith. you will be constantly double minded and unstable in all your ways and driven by the wind. – James 1:6-8
- how to anchor the anchor of hope
- lamentations 3:19-33 (the message bible)
- don’t murmur, keep silent
- pray & wait on the Lord – Hebrews 6:12 you will inherit the promise
- see Jesus as your hope & high priest – Hebrews 6:9-20 (Phillips)
